England – The Red Kite.

Kent, England. 16/11/25. ‘Normal’ Sunday morning – around 9 am – decided to sit in the kitchen and enjoy a cup of tea and a few biscuits. Glanced out the window to see the regular birds visiting the garden, when suddenly my eyes went over and upwards towards a neighbours patch.

What was I witnessing ? – the incredible ‘Red Kite’, to me, one of the most beautiful raptors ever. A wingspan of around 180cm, or approximately 6 feet.

My great neighbour and friend, Frank, had sent me a text earlier in the week to tell me that one had visited his garden. At that time I was unable to view. But today, here it was, circling round over my and a few other gardens. I had the impression from its actions that it was hunting for prey on an embankment at the end of the garden. A magnificent bird, and hopefully a regular to our patch – Regards Mark.
